Why alcohol detox frequently requires clinical supervision
Alcohol influences the brain's inhibitory and excitatory systems in a way that creates a major rebound impact when consuming all of a sudden stops. In time, the body adapts to the continuous presence of alcohol. Once it is eliminated, the nerve system can turn into overdrive. That overactivation is what drives withdrawal.
In functional terms, a person that consumes alcohol greatly each day may not simply really feel hungover when they quit. They might experience rising anxiety, tremors, sleeplessness, vomiting, panic, hypertension, and affective disturbances. In a lot more severe cases, hallucinations, seizures, and extensive disorientation can emerge. Ecstasy tremens, often reduced to DTs, is a medical emergency that can become life endangering without prompt treatment.
This is the void between stopping and detoxing. Quitting is the decision. Detox is the procedure helpful the body support while the alcohol clears and withdrawal runs its course.
People sometimes ask whether they can "persist" in your home. For some light or recurring enthusiasts, outpatient support might be enough. However, for anybody with a lengthy alcohol consumption background, previous withdrawal signs and symptoms, previous seizures, co-occurring clinical problems, or unpredictability about how much they actually consume, home detox is a wager. A supervised clinical alcohol detox gives clinicians a possibility to keep an eye on signs, use medicines suitably, correct dehydration, and intervene early if complications appear.
Who normally take advantage of inpatient alcohol detox
Not everyone requires to be confessed to a facility, but there are clear patterns that press the recommendation towards inpatient care. A person is more probable to require inpatient alcohol detox if they consume throughout the day, get up requiring alcohol to steady themselves, have actually undergone withdrawal in the past, or have blended alcohol with sedatives or various other materials. The very same is true for older grownups, individuals with liver condition, heart troubles, badly controlled diabetes mellitus, or a history of serious anxiety or depression.
Pregnancy, unsteady real estate, and lack of trusted support in the house also alter the formula. Detox does not take place in a vacuum. Even mild symptoms feel much harder to take care of if somebody is alone, frightened, and without transportation or back-up. The best plan is frequently the one with fewer loose ends.
Clinically, the goal is not to overmedicalize the process. It is to match the level of like the degree of danger. A person can be very inspired and still require inpatient therapy. Inspiration does not reduce the danger of seizures.
What admission typically looks like
Most inpatient detoxification admissions start with an intake evaluation that is extra thorough than many individuals anticipate. Staff will certainly inquire about drinking patterns thoroughly, not just whether somebody drinks "a great deal." They need to understand how much, how usually, what type of alcohol, what time the last beverage was, and whether there have been previous episodes of withdrawal. They will certainly also inquire about drugs, psychological signs and symptoms, sleep, hunger, various other compound use, and past therapy attempts.
A medical evaluation follows. That commonly consists of checking essential indicators, evaluating current signs, and buying fundamental lab job depending on the setting and the person's case history. Medical professionals may assess liver function, electrolytes, blood matters, hydration condition, and in some cases nutritional shortages. Heavy alcohol use frequently covers up various other problems, so the evaluation is developed to catch more than just withdrawal itself.
This initial stage can feel recurring, specifically if the individual has already informed their story a number of times over the phone. There is a reason for that repetition. Tiny details issue. A history of withdrawal seizure 3 years ago adjustments the treatment plan. So does a pattern of blending alcohol with benzodiazepines, making use of opioids, or having actually badly regulated hypertension.
Once admitted, the individual is typically shown to a space, provided a timetable, and oriented to the device. In Charlotte, as in many cities, inpatient detox settings vary. Some are healthcare facility based. Others are specialized detoxification centers or household programs with clinical team on website. The experience will certainly differ by center, but the clinical priorities continue to be much the same: maintain the individual secure, lower distress, screen for complications, and get ready for the next stage of treatment.
The initially 72 hours, what many individuals notice
The timing of alcohol withdrawal is not similar for everybody, but there is a general arc clinicians watch very alcohol detox charlotte closely. Signs usually begin within numerous hours after the last beverage, after that develop over the first one to three days. The very first 72 hours are commonly the most medically significant.
Early on, a person might observe shake, restlessness, sweating, queasiness, frustration, and a sharp sense of anxiousness that feels larger than average anxiousness. Sleep is typically poor. Some people explain lying in bed tired yet unable to resolve, with their heart battering and thoughts racing. Hunger may disappear. Also basic jobs can really feel overstimulating.
As monitoring proceeds, staff may utilize a standardized withdrawal scale to track severity gradually. That aids establish whether medicines require to be begun, changed, or tapered. Nurses usually examine blood pressure, pulse, temperature, and psychological standing at regular periods. If symptoms aggravate, they react rapidly instead of waiting for a crisis.
One point families often misunderstand is that detoxification is not about maintaining somebody sedated. Excellent treatment aims for stablizing, not chemical restriction. The best-run programs decrease symptoms enough for the person to rest, believe plainly, and stay medically secure. They do not simply knock people out and wait.
Medications generally utilized in medical alcohol detox
Medication choices depend upon seriousness, age, medical history, and co-occurring material usage. The backbone of therapy in numerous settings is a benzodiazepine method due to the fact that these medicines lower the danger of seizures and serious withdrawal problems when made use of properly. Some facilities dose on a taken care of timetable. Others utilize symptom-triggered application, where medicine is given according to the individual's current withdrawal rating and scientific presentation.
Other medicines may be added for details requirements, such as nausea or vomiting, sleeping disorders, elevated high blood pressure, or agitation. Vitamins are also crucial, specifically thiamine, due to the fact that long-lasting alcohol usage can develop major dietary deficits. That piece typically obtains ignored by people, however it matters. Thiamine deficiency can result in considerable neurologic problems, and replacing it is a typical part of responsible detoxification care.
Not every individual receives the same routine. That is deliberately. Somebody with light signs and secure vitals may need just light assistance and observation. Someone with a history of severe withdrawal may need hostile early administration. The plan should really feel customized due to the fact that it is.

How long inpatient alcohol detox normally lasts
The answer depends on the individual, the extent of reliance, and whether problems develop. A short detox keep might last 3 to 5 days. Some people need closer to a week, specifically if symptoms are slow-moving to settle, sleep remains poor, or high blood pressure and stress and anxiety require time to support. If the detoxification system belongs to a larger domestic program, the stay might stream directly into continuous therapy without a formal discharge in between.
What matters more than the exact number of days is whether the person has actually genuinely stabilized. Leaving due to the fact that the restlessness has enhanced is not the like preparing. A person may still go to high danger for regression if rest is fractured, cravings are intense, and no follow-up care has been arranged.

Detox is not the entire treatment
This is one of the most crucial indicate recognize. Detoxification addresses physical reliance. It does not fix the reasons the person drank, the habits built around alcohol, or the stress factors waiting after discharge.
Once withdrawal has actually settled, therapy requires to expand. That may consist of therapy focused on relapse patterns, trauma, anxiousness, anxiety, family pressure, sorrow, or work anxiety. It might include psychological evaluation if mood signs and symptoms preceded the alcohol consumption or ended up being entangled up with it. For some clients, drug for alcohol use condition enters into the strategy after detox. That conversation ought to be individualized and medically grounded.
The greatest therapy strategies generally consist of a number of aspects interacting:
- a safe detoxification process
- a clear next level of care
- support for mental health and wellness and family dynamics
- relapse prevention strategies connected to actual triggers
- follow-up consultations arranged before discharge
Without that bridge, numerous people leave detox feeling literally much better but emotionally not really alcohol detox prepared. That is the danger area. The body has reset just sufficient for resistance to go down, yet the urge to drink can still be powerful. A go back to previous alcohol consumption levels after even a short break can come to be especially risky.

When prompt aid is particularly important
There are certain scenarios where waiting is foolish. A person who is perplexed, visualizing, having seizures, incapable to maintain liquids down, or revealing serious agitation requires immediate medical attention. The exact same uses if alcohol usage is coupled with breast discomfort, repeated drops, suicidal reasoning, or indicators of considerable liver or stomach problems.
Even outside of emergency circumstances, a pattern of intensifying withdrawal with each quit effort is a major indication. Medical professionals in some cases describe this pattern as kindling, implying repeated withdrawals can end up being gradually much more severe. A person who "got through it" in the house in 2015 might not have the same experience next time.
That is one reason clinical alcohol detoxification should not be delayed merely because a person has handled previous withdrawals outside a therapy setting. Past luck is not future safety.

What's the fastest way to detox your body from alcohol in Charlotte?
There is no medically proven way to speed up the body's natural elimination of alcohol. The safest approach is to stop drinking under medical supervision if withdrawal is expected, especially after heavy or long-term alcohol use. Staying hydrated, eating nutritious foods, and getting adequate rest support recovery but do not accelerate alcohol metabolism. Severe withdrawal requires prompt medical care.

How long until alcohol is 100% out of your system in Charlotte?
For most people, alcohol is eliminated from the bloodstream within about 24 hours after the last drink. The exact time depends on factors such as liver function, metabolism, body size, and the amount consumed. Different testing methods may detect alcohol or its byproducts for varying lengths of time. Physical recovery continues after alcohol has left the body.
How do I flush alcohol from my body in Charlotte?
No food, drink, or home remedy can flush alcohol from the body faster than the liver naturally processes it. Drinking water helps prevent dehydration but does not speed alcohol elimination. Coffee, exercise, and sports drinks do not reduce blood alcohol levels more quickly. Time is the only way alcohol is fully cleared from the bloodstream.

What are the first signs of liver damage from alcohol in Charlotte?
Early signs of alcohol-related liver damage may include fatigue, loss of appetite, nausea, abdominal discomfort, and unexplained weight loss. As liver disease progresses, symptoms such as jaundice, swelling, and easy bruising may develop. Some people have no noticeable symptoms during the early stages. Medical evaluation and testing are needed to diagnose liver damage accurately.
